Excellent travel charger!
Bought for a recent trip to Japan. Wanted a small but powerful charger that would fit securely into plug sockets.I used to use UK to US/AU/EU adapters on my chargers before, but the weight, large profile and the fact the plugs wouldn't sit flush against the sockets would often result in the plugs not fitting securely into 2-pin sockets, or falling out of sockets completely - very inconvenient and potentially a device damaging fire hazard!This charger, although weighty, has a very small profile so it held well in the sockets. I used it to charge a Tab S8 Ultra, Fold 3 and Shokz headset simultaneously. All items charged quickly. Both USB C devices entered super fast charge mode when USB A wasn't in use.Excellent travel charger! My father was very impressed and plans to get one too. Just remember to plug most power hungry device in the first USB C port if you plan to use all three ports simultaneously. And make sure you use good quality USB cables that can handle upto 60W charging, otherwise your devices will not quick charge.

Great multi-purpose charger, works on my Lenovo X395 laptop
The perfect travel charger! I debated whether to get one for a long time, since I have numerous old lower-powered USB chargers and the 65W USB-C charger my laptop (Lenovo X395) came with. But for only £34 it's so worth having this Minix 66W travel charger!+ So, so small - honestly, I measured it beforehand and imagined how small it would be, and it still blew me away when I opened the box!+ One charger does it all - I love that it can charge my USB-C laptop at 65W, and also has a regular USB-A port so I can continue to use my old phone charging cables, and some micro USB cables that I still need for a dwindling number of peripheral devices+ Love that it comes with all the travel adapters - literally the only charger I'll need to take away on holiday now, doing away with bulky international wall plug adapters, and having separate laptop and phone chargers+ I haven't had any problem with the main body falling off the UK adapter part as mentioned on some reviews - yes, they slide on so that in normal vertical orientation, if you put a significant weight onto the main body of the charger it would want to move downwards in that direction, but at least on mine they click together very firmly and aren't coming apart unless you deliberately try to separate them+ I got this with a 2m long braided USB-C cable, and that has served me very well for charging my laptop when out and about. It's not quite as long as the 3m of my dedicated Lenovo laptop charger (1m from wall to power brick, and 2m from power brick to laptop), but it's so much more compact and easy to pack! And that 2m cable is pretty skinny (not rated for fast data transfer) so it coils up really compact and slips around the Minix charger, creating a very compact package+ As far as I've been able to tell, hasn't got super hot on me or anything! Then again I don't stress my electronics too much - the worst I'd do is to be using my laptop (which has a very low power draw anyway) while charging its battery from low, but essentially I wouldn't need to use the full rated 66W for very long, which probably explains why I haven't had an overheating problem.- The only issue/worry I have is that the plug adapters are (as far as I can tell) proprietary, so I worry about accidentally dropping it and breaking the UK adapter part. But then again, if I were to drop it I could just break the whole thing and that applies for any charger, whether it has removable adapter parts or not.
